Thermal Spraying Coating Is A Surface Engineering Technology That Uses Heat Sources Such As Electric Arcs, Plasma Arcs Or Combustion Flames To Heat Materials Such As Powders And Wires To A Molten Or Plastic State, Accelerates The Atomized Particles Through Compressed Air Or Flame Flow, And Uses High-Speed Airflow To Atomize And Spray Them Onto The Surface Of The Substrate To Form A Coating With Specific Functions;
Common Thermal Spraying Processes Include: Flame Spraying, Oxyacetylene Flame Powder Spraying, Oxyacetylene Flame Wire Spraying, Oxyacetylene Flame Welding, High Velocity Oxygen Fuel Spraying (HVOF), Arc Spraying, Plasma Spraying, Atmospheric Plasma Spraying, And Low Pressure Plasma Spraying,HVAF.
The Thermal Spray Coating Grinding Process Is To Finely Process The Sprayed Surface By Mechanical Means To Remove The Rough Surface Layer And Optimize The Dimensional Accuracy.

When Grinding Thermal Spraying, It Is Generally Divided Into Several Methods Such As External Cylindrical Grinding, Internal Cylindrical Grinding, Surface Grinding And Polishing. The Most Commonly Used Are Diamond Grinding Wheels And Diamond Belts;
Two Types Of Grinding Wheels Are Often Used In Grinding. One Is 1A1 Resin Diamond/Cbn Grinding Wheel For Grinding Thermal Spray Coatings, And The Other Is 14A1 Resin Diamond/Cbn Grinding Wheel For Grinding Thermal Spray Coatings. Both Grinding Wheels Can Be Customized In Sizes Ranging From 50mm To 1100mm.There Are Also Ceramic-Bonded Diamond Grinding Wheels For Grinding Thermal Spray Coatings, Generally Used On Metal Coatings;
The Force On The Grinding Wheel Has A Great Influence On The Surface Roughness And Grinding Efficiency. Coarse Abrasives Lead To Large Grinding Depth And High Productivity, But The Surface Roughness Value Is Large. On The Contrary, Uniform Grinding Depth Leads To Small Surface Roughness Value. Therefore, Coarse Grain Size Is Generally Used For Rough Grinding, And Fine Grain Size Is Used For Fine Grinding. When Grinding Soft Metals, Use Coarse Abrasives, And When Grinding Brittle And Hard Materials, Use Fine Abrasives.
*When Grinding The Coating, It Should Be Noted That There Is A Big Difference Between Forgings And Castings Of The Same Material. Excessive Grinding Pressure Will Cause The Transfer Or Movement Of Particles On The Coating Surface, And Even Cause Cracks In The Coating. Due To The Poor Thermal Conductivity Of The Coating, Sufficient Cooling Medium Should Be Provided During Grinding.
